#6So in summary, .at and .is are the best in terms of not getting your domain taken by others.
Most of the others limit arbitration-related takedowns to trademarks. I would be wary of those which allow broader takedowns.
.at hides personal info. .is seems to make name and email public. .de seems to make name and mailing address public. .ru has "normal" whois.
As a Canadian, I'm not at risk for a Canadian trademark takedown and individuals have their Whois data hidden so I prefer .ca to .com/.net/.org
